What are the laws governing the use of biodegradable plastic in agriculture?

In Washington, laws governing the use of biodegradable plastic in agriculture are mainly aimed at promoting the responsible disposal of biodegradable plastic. This type of plastic is made from renewable resources and breaks down over time, but it still has to be disposed of properly to prevent contamination of the environment. According to the Washington Department of Agriculture, biodegradable plastic must be disposed of through an approved disposal method such as landfilling, incineration, composting, or another form of recycling. The plastic must be labeled and properly stored prior to disposal to avoid cross-contamination and other risks. In addition, the Washington Department of Agriculture requires that all biodegradable plastic be clearly labeled with a “Biodegradable” label and a statement that it should not be disposed of in a regular trash receptacle. They also require that biodegradable plastic materials be kept out of waterways and other environmentally sensitive areas. Finally, the Washington Department of Ecology regulates the types of biodegradable plastic that can be used in the state. This includes limiting the allowable levels of heavy metals and other pollutants in the plastic. In addition, biodegradable plastic must be tested for durability to ensure that it breaks down in the environment over time.
